    Yup what you say is correct. But...........if you have any issues with your bike once you get it home that is another story. I bought a couple bikes from them, one had an issue where their make ready guy cross threaded a screw to get to the battery. I sent them an email (addressed to sales and management) and they never had the courtesy to respond to my message. With the money I saved buying from them made up for their lack of attention to customer feed back. Just keep this in mind when buying from them.
